Through the Heart of Africa, Being an Account of a Journey on Bicycles and on Foot from Northern Rhodesia, past the Great Lakes, to Egypt, undertaken when proceeding home on leave in 1910A recounting of an epic bicycle trip. The trip was actually a safari and 60 porters carried the equipment. The bikes were used to avoid "foot slogging". London: Constable & Company Ltd, 1912, 1st edition. 305pp plus fold out map. Hardcover book, original brown boards with gilt lettering and decorations, all clearly legible. There is scattered foxing, minor wear to board edges and age has brought about a general dullness to the casing. Still, VERY GOOD
